Up to 1,700 temporary jobs are up for grabs at the new Amazon distribution centre in Rugeley, Staffordshire, as the company ramps up operations for Christmas, it emerged today.

The online retailer opened its 700,000sq ft new centre at Towers Business Park last month, and today revealed hundreds of extra temporary roles in sorting and customer service would be on offer to cope with the seasonal increase in demand.

The news comes as Amazon shocked investors in the US by revealing its third quarter net income plunged 73 per cent, to just £39 million, despite growing sales, after it increased spending on new products such as the Kindle Fire tablet.

Amazon is also spending heavily on expanding its business. It is building 17 distribution centres worldwide instead of just the two previously planned. This includes the new centre at Rugeley, where it has almost doubled previous staffing estimates.
